The teacher learning system adopted by the mentoring system is an important way to train the newly appointed teachers. It helps the teachers to adapt to the educational environment, the teachers' role and the rapid development of education and teaching.However, in the Chinese Indenpendent Schools in Malaysia (Independent School), due to the restrictions of Malaysia's Educational Laws and Regulations, teachers in Chinese Independent Schools do not get the training of national educational institutions and face the teacher "quantity" and "quality" problem for a long time. Mentoring Teacher Learning System can be seen as a solution to the problem of the loss of teachers as school-base teacher training.Through the study of the way teachers learn, the author explores the feasibility of pursuing the teacher's learning mode in the fictitious system, and finds a suitable way of learning for teachers which can be operated in the Chinese Independent Schools in Malaysia. The purpose of the study is to alleviate the sense of helpessness of novices in the first year of teaching. The school is equipped with instructors to speed up the novices's pace to adapt to the heavy workload of teaching career in the Chinese Independent Schools in Malaysia. Novices should adapt themselves pleasantly through Mentoring Teaching Learning system in order to teach happily in Chinese Independent Schools and students can learn under a pleasant and conducive environment.The research is divided into four parts:The first part is the introduction, mainly introduces the reason of the topic selection,significance of research,content of content and ideas of research.The second part is the developmental significance of teachers' mentoring learning system to the development of teachers, analyzes the development dilemma of novices and puts forward the feasibility of such system in Chinese Independent Schools.The third part is the investigation data of the whole of Malaysia and the individual cases of Sabah Tshung Tsin Secondary school. The author analyzes the problems encountered by the novices and seeks to support and helps the teachers.The fourth part includes the interview and the questionnaire survey of two excellent teachers and mentoring managers in Sabah Tshung Tsin Secondary School, combined with Lave and Wenger's “ Legitimate Peripheral Participation(LPP) ” perspective to make suggestions the end of research.
